Monthly Cost of Living

A single person spends $2,104 per month in Solomon Islands vs $2,323 in Canada, rent included.

A couple spends around $2,865 per month in Solomon Islands vs $3,377 in Canada, rent included.

A family of three spends $3,626 per month in Solomon Islands vs $4,431 in Canada, rent included.

Solomon Islands is roughly 9% cheaper than Canada on average – the gap runs across housing, groceries, transport, and services.

Both Solomon Islands and Canada are pricier than the global median – Solomon Islands by 57%, Canada by 73%.

Canada has a wider regional cost range ($1,344$3,069) than Solomon Islands ($2,098$2,110), so location matters more when choosing where to live in Canada.

Cost Breakdown

Average rent: $559 in Solomon Islands vs $1,283 in Canada. For reference, capital cities sit at $536 in Honiara and $1,475 in Ottawa.

Average salary: $557 in Solomon Islands vs $3,008 in Canada. The income gap affects purchasing power and how far your budget stretches in each country.

Cost Highlights

Rent is 130% higher in Canada.

Dining out costs 28% more in Canada.

Public transport is 144% more expensive in Canada.

Salaries are 440% higher in Canada, giving Canada stronger purchasing power.
